Job Description: School Caretaker Jobs in Bushey
Main Responsibilities
Maintenance and Upkeep
- Conduct regular inspections and routine maintenance of the school premises.
- Carry out minor repairs and coordinate with contractors for major maintenance work.
- Ensure the school facilities comply with health and safety standards.
Security
- Monitor the site to ensure a safe environment for staff, students, and visitors.
- Maintain keyholder responsibilities, including opening and closing the school premises.
- Implement and oversee security measures such as CCTV and alarm systems.
Cleaning and Hygiene
- Supervise the cleaning staff and ensure the cleanliness of the school environment.
- Manage the waste disposal systems and ensure areas are free from litter.
Grounds Maintenance
- Oversee the maintenance of outdoor areas, including play areas, fields, and gardens.
- Coordinate with external landscapers and grounds maintenance teams when necessary.
Resource Management
- Control stock levels of maintenance and cleaning supplies.
- Work within a budget to ensure cost-effective operations.
Support for School Events
- Assist with the setup and takedown for school events or activities.
- Provide logistical support during emergencies or unexpected events.
Liaison and Communication
- Liaise with school staff, governors, and external agencies as required.
- Attend meetings and training sessions related to the caretaker role.
Required Skills & Qualifications
- Practical skills in maintenance, repairs, and DIY.
- Knowledge of health and safety legislation and practices.
- Strong organizational and time-management skills.
- Ability to work independently as well as part of a team.
- Good communication and interpersonal skills.
- Flexibility to respond to out-of-hours emergencies.
Desirable Qualifications
- NVQ or BTEC in Facilities Management or relevant qualifications.
- First Aid certification.
- DBS (Disclosure and Barring Service) checked.
Experience
Previous experience in a caretaker or facilities management role is favorable.
Experience in a school or educational environment is a plus.

Understanding the Role of School Caretakers
A school caretaker, sometimes referred to as a site manager or groundskeeper, assumes a wide array of responsibilities. The essence of this role revolves around the maintenance and security of school premises. Caretakers ensure that heating systems are operational, electrical fixtures are safe, and that the school complies with health and safety standards.
Additionally, they may be involved in setting up equipment for various school events, managing cleaning staff, and conducting minor repair work. It is also expected that a caretaker will be vigilant in securing the buildings by managing access to the school and monitoring the premises during out-of-hours to prevent vandalism or unwanted intrusions. Given the breadth of these responsibilities, the job of a school caretaker is both critical and respected within the education sector.
Qualifications and Skills Required
Typically, school caretaker positions in Bushey, as with other regions, do not have a stringent set of academic qualifications. However, possessing a basic education is advantageous, particularly in reading and mathematics, for managing budgets and understanding technical instructions. More so, potential caretakers benefit from having a background in trades such as carpentry, plumbing, or electrical work. Training in health and safety procedures, a current DBS check, and knowledge of fire safety and first aid are often essential or highly desired.
The role also demands a unique set of skills; caretakers must be adaptable, resourceful, and proactive. Technical skills are necessary to diagnose and fix problems efficiently, while soft skills like good communication and teamwork ensure coordination with the rest of the school staff. Problem-solving abilities and a consistent work ethic are fundamental to success as day-to-day challenges emerge unpredictably in a bustling school environment.
Challenges and Rewards of the Job
The job of a school caretaker in Bushey comes with its own set of challenges and rewards. The role can sometimes be physically demanding, requiring caretakers to be on their feet for most of the day, lifting heavy objects, or responding to urgent maintenance issues. Additionally, the work may involve exposure to various weather conditions during outdoor maintenance tasks. Seasonal workloads can increase too, such as during winter when pathways might need to be cleared of snow and ice.

The Application Process
When pursuing a school caretaker position in Bushey, the application process can involve several steps. Initially, aspiring caretakers should keep an eye on school websites, local authority job boards, and educational career platforms for relevant job postings. The application typically requires a CV and a cover letter that highlights relevant experience and skills. Following this, candidates may need to undergo an interview process—this might include a formal interview, practical skills assessments, and sometimes, participation in a site walkthrough.

What are the responsibilities of a school caretaker in Bushey?
School caretakers in Bushey are responsible for maintaining the school premises, ensuring that the environment is safe and clean for students and staff. This includes tasks such as cleaning, minor repairs, setting up rooms for various events, managing heating and lighting systems, security of the building, and overseeing the maintenance of the grounds and facilities.
Are there any specific qualifications required to become a school caretaker in Bushey?
While there are no strict formal qualifications required for a school caretaker position, employers may prefer candidates with experience in maintenance, cleaning, or a trade skill. A DBS (Disclosure and Barring Service) check is usually required due to the nature of working in a school environment.
Is previous experience required to become a school caretaker in Bushey?
Experience can be beneficial, especially in hands-on maintenance or facility management roles. However, some schools may provide on-the-job training for candidates who demonstrate the right aptitude and work ethic.
What are the working hours for a school caretaker in Bushey?
Working hours can vary but often include early mornings, evenings, and sometimes weekends to open or close the facilities and ensure the school is ready for events or school sessions.
